Network Bandwidth Augmentation

Bandwidth

Network bandwidth augmentation, within the context of cryptocurrency, options trading, and financial derivatives, fundamentally addresses the capacity of data transmission channels. This is particularly critical for high-frequency trading (HFT) strategies and real-time risk management systems where latency is a primary determinant of profitability and stability. Increased bandwidth facilitates faster order execution, quicker market data ingestion, and reduced propagation delays across geographically dispersed infrastructure, thereby improving overall system responsiveness. Consequently, it directly impacts the efficiency of decentralized exchanges and the speed of settlement for complex derivative contracts.
